Reebok
Rising to fame first in the 80s, Reebok was on the shoulders (and feet) of some of your best-loved celebs. The Classics came back with a bang last year and now the clothing is looking on point, too (Gigi Hadid is the latest face of the brand). FILA
Starting in Italy, this perfectly preppy brand – loved by Tupac – is now based in Korea (yep, the country of cult beauty trends is officially extending to your wardrobe, too). Ellesse
Peaking first in the 70s and again in the 90s, Ellesse is back on your agenda a third time and rightly so. It's had a makeover involving lots of splashed-out logos and oversized gear (into it), and this long-sleeved tee is just the thing to nail your AW16 grunge look.
